RABAT, April 14 (Xinhua) -- The Moroccan Ministry of Health reported Tuesday 125 new cases of the novel coronavirus, raising the total number to 1,888.

The number of recoveries reached 217 with the announcement of 14 new recoveries, the ministry said.

The overall figure of fatalities related to the virus reached 126, it said.

Some 80 patients are being treated in intensive care units.

On March 22, the North African country declared a one-month state of medical emergency until April 20.

Morocco has closed all its land and sea borders, and suspended all international passenger flights starting from March 15.
